When it comes to managing data, Microsoft Excel is a powerhouse. It's an amazing tool not just for numbers, but also for counting words! Whether you’re a student, a professional, or a writer, knowing how to count words efficiently in Excel can save you a lot of time and ensure that you stay within your word limits. 🚀 In this guide, we’ll explore various methods to count words in Excel, helpful tips and tricks, common mistakes to avoid, and much more. Let’s dive in!
Why Count Words in Excel?
Counting words can be crucial for many reasons:
- Assignments: Students often have word limits for essays and reports.
- Content Creation: Writers and marketers need to adhere to word counts for articles, blogs, or social media posts.
- Data Management: In various business applications, concise communication is key.
Knowing how to efficiently count words can help you present your data clearly and effectively.
Basic Method: Using the LEN and SUBSTITUTE Functions
One of the most straightforward ways to count words in a cell is by combining the LEN
and SUBSTITUTE
functions. Here's how:
Step-by-Step Guide:
-
Open your Excel sheet where your text data is located.
-
Choose a new column to display the word count.
-
Use the following formula in the first cell of that column:
=LEN(TRIM(A1))-LEN(SUBSTITUTE(TRIM(A1)," ",""))+1
Replace
A1
with the actual cell reference you want to count words for. -
Drag the fill handle down to copy the formula for other cells in the column.
Explanation of the Formula:
- TRIM removes any extra spaces before and after the text.
- LEN gives the total length of the text.
- SUBSTITUTE replaces spaces with nothing, allowing you to find the number of spaces.
- The difference between the original length and the modified length, plus one, gives you the count of words.
<p class="pro-note">💡Pro Tip: If your text includes single spaces, this formula will count accurately. However, if there are multiple spaces between words, it may miscount. Always TRIM your text first!</p>
Using Excel's Built-in Features
If you're looking for a more straightforward method and you don't want to use formulas, Excel has built-in features that can also help.
Step-by-Step Guide:
- Select the range of cells containing your text.
- Look at the status bar at the bottom right of the window.
- Right-click the status bar and ensure that "Count" is checked.
This option will show you the word count for the selected cells instantly!
Important Note:
This method may not work for complex text selections that span multiple rows or sheets, and may not count words in non-contiguous cells.
Advanced Method: Using VBA for Word Counting
If you're comfortable with coding, using VBA (Visual Basic for Applications) can make your word-counting tasks even more efficient. Here's how to do it:
Step-by-Step Guide:
-
Press ALT + F11 to open the VBA editor.
-
Insert a new module by right-clicking on any existing one and selecting "Insert" > "Module".
-
Copy and paste the following code into the module:
Function WordCount(rng As Range) As Long Dim txt As String txt = Trim(rng.Value) If Len(txt) = 0 Then WordCount = 0 Else WordCount = UBound(Split(txt, " ")) + 1 End If End Function
-
Close the VBA editor and return to your Excel sheet.
-
Use the custom function in a cell like this:
=WordCount(A1)
Explanation of the Code:
- This function reads the content of the specified range and counts words based on space delimiters.
<p class="pro-note">🌟Pro Tip: Using VBA may require enabling macros in your Excel settings. Always save your work and back up before running any code!</p>
Common Mistakes to Avoid
While counting words in Excel seems straightforward, there are a few common pitfalls:
- Ignoring Spaces: Forgetting to trim spaces can lead to inaccurate counts.
- Non-Standard Delimiters: If your text uses commas, semicolons, or other characters as word boundaries, you'll need to adjust your method accordingly.
- Text Formulas: If your cell references formulas instead of static text, ensure the output is text before counting.
Troubleshooting Issues
Here are some quick solutions for common issues you might face:
- Incorrect Counts: Check if you have leading/trailing spaces or multiple spaces between words.
- Errors in VBA: Ensure macros are enabled, and that you’ve copied the code correctly.
- Slow Performance: If you're counting words across large datasets, Excel may slow down. Consider optimizing your formulas or using VBA for better performance.
<div class="faq-section">
<div class="faq-container">
<h2>Frequently Asked Questions</h2>
<div class="faq-item">
<div class="faq-question">
<h3>Can Excel count words in multiple cells at once?</h3>
<span class="faq-toggle">+</span>
</div>
<div class="faq-answer">
<p>Yes, you can count words across multiple cells using a formula and applying it to each cell in the selected range.</p>
</div>
</div>
<div class="faq-item">
<div class="faq-question">
<h3>How accurate is the word count in Excel?</h3>
<span class="faq-toggle">+</span>
</div>
<div class="faq-answer">
<p>The word count can be highly accurate if you use the right formulas and ensure there are no extra spaces.</p>
</div>
</div>
<div class="faq-item">
<div class="faq-question">
<h3>Can I count words in a paragraph in Excel?</h3>
<span class="faq-toggle">+</span>
</div>
<div class="faq-answer">
<p>Yes, Excel can count words in a cell that contains paragraphs. Use the methods mentioned in this guide!</p>
</div>
</div>
<div class="faq-item">
<div class="faq-question">
<h3>What if my text contains non-space delimiters?</h3>
<span class="faq-toggle">+</span>
</div>
<div class="faq-answer">
<p>You may need to modify the formula to account for different delimiters, such as using SUBSTITUTE
for commas or other characters.</p>
</div>
</div>
<div class="faq-item">
<div class="faq-question">
<h3>Is there a way to count characters instead of words?</h3>
<span class="faq-toggle">+</span>
</div>
<div class="faq-answer">
<p>Yes, you can use the LEN
function to count the number of characters in a cell.</p>
</div>
</div>
</div>
</div>
To wrap up, mastering word counting in Excel is a valuable skill that can enhance your productivity and ensure your work stays concise. Whether you prefer straightforward formulas, quick status bar insights, or advanced VBA techniques, you now have the tools to count words effectively. So go ahead, practice your new skills, and explore more Excel tutorials to boost your productivity even further!
<p class="pro-note">✨Pro Tip: Regularly practice these methods to enhance your efficiency when handling data in Excel!</p>